Factors That Affect Price

Major drivers include lumen targets, fixture efficiency (lm per W), and control features. Higher lumen goals require more fixtures or higher-output LEDs, which raises both material and energy costs. Smart controls, tunable white, and occupancy sensors add initial costs but can reduce long-term energy spend. Colour temperature preference and dimming capability also influence price and compatibility with existing wiring.

Ways To Save

Choose energy-efficient LEDs and scalable control systems to lower monthly energy costs over time. Consider phased upgrades to spread out upfront spend. Bulk purchasing, in-kind recycling of existing fixtures, and selecting standard color temperatures (e.g., 3000K or 4000K) can reduce both material costs and installation complexity. Short-term budget options include retrofit kits instead of full fixture replacements.

Regional Price Differences

Prices vary by market, with notable gaps between urban, suburban, and rural areas. In urban centers, labor and permit costs tend to be higher, while rural regions may see lower installation fees but limited supplier competition. For a typical remodel, expect about ±20% variance from national averages depending on location and contractor availability.

Labor, Hours & Rates

Installation time scales with ceiling type, accessibility, and the number of zones. A small 4- fixture kitchen retrofit may take 4–6 hours, while larger living areas or multi-zone homes could require 1–2 days. Labor rates commonly fall in the $50–$150 per hour range, depending on region and credentials.

Additional & Hidden Costs

Common extras include wiring alterations, wall or ceiling repairs, disposal of old fixtures, and permit fees in regulated jurisdictions. Some projects also incur delivery surcharges or expedited scheduling fees. Budget a 5–15% contingency for unknowns in older buildings or complex ceiling designs.
